> this is the updated verison that take enable_IO_APIC as extra call for
> setup_local_APIC to avoid linking warning.

hm, what link warning did you get? Perhaps the following __cpuinit:

> -void __cpuinit setup_local_APIC (void)

does not mix well with an __init call:

> +void __init enable_IO_APIC(void)

and you hack it around by using a function pointer. Nasty and still
buggy. The proper solution would be to mark enable_IO_APIC as __cpuinit
too (or something like that).
